ABOUT THE PROBLEMS OF RETAINING TALENTED YOUNG SPECIALISTS IN REGIONAL SCIENTIFIC INSTITUTIONS AND UNIVERSITIES OF KAZAKHSTAN

Abstract

The article presents the scientific results of the study, which, through the use of methodological developments, determine the main reasons for the internal migration of talented Kazakh youth from the regions to large domestic research centers and universities. In addition, the aim of the research work was to identify the factors hindering the activities of talented youth in regional education authorities. In accordance with this, the authors consider the main task to determine the criteria of the heads of the regional education system in the inability to adequately assess the values of young human capital. Based on the results obtained, measures are proposed that will motivate talented young specialists to refuse migration to other regions, which will avoid their scientific degradation and activate the process of leveling the level of socio-economic development of the subjects of Kazakhstan. Basically, these proposals relate to increasing the level of financial incentives in regional academic organizations and the introduction of the institute of postdoctoral studies, which allows obtaining a synergetic effect from the professional cooperation of experienced and young professionals.
